F1 2014 Finals on TV with potluck dinner (Pine Close): Tasted blind. Appearance is clear, deep intensity, ruby colour. Legs. Nose is clean, medium+ intensity, with aromas of blackberry jam and blackcurrant. Developed. On the palate, dry, high acidity, medium+ alcohol, medium tannins, full body. Pronounced flavour intensity, with flavours of blackberry jam, blackcurrant, sour plum, sour cherry. Long finish. Good quality. Nice jammy fruitiness and approachable, but lacking complexity and depth. Drink up now, doesn't give me the impression that it's going to evolve any further with age.
